Transaction d59434f31b66206c136fdb6dd8e858c12fcec7a2c1f2fd48314d9070e4961ae0
1 Input
2 Outputs
- d59434f31b66206c136fdb6dd8e858c12fcec7a2c1f2fd48314d9070e4961ae0:0
- d59434f31b66206c136fdb6dd8e858c12fcec7a2c1f2fd48314d9070e4961ae0:1
value 79000000
address 1CLS7oih8bk5xKw7kDhS89Z5bjt1nNrhUu
value 13619357
address 1PsRRDVLAQw9cd9bL3xdpN9qmxSqPshvAi